What is an Edwardian Conservatory?
The Edwardian age, called after King Edward VII, was characterized by higher usage of glass and ingenious architectural styles. Edwardian conservatories are usually square or rectangular in shape, including a ridged roofing that maximizes natural light. These structures are known for their:
- High Ceilings: Offering a sense of spaciousness.
- Double-Glazed Windows: Ensuring energy performance and comfort.
- Decorative Cornices: Adding a touch of decoration.
Such features make Edwardian conservatories not just visually appealing but also useful for everyday use.

The Building Process: What to Expect
Developing a custom Edwardian conservatory includes several phases:
- Initial Consultation: Discuss your ideas and specifications with the builder. This is where you can explore design options, products, and budget.
- Design Plans: The builder will produce comprehensive strategies, consisting of architectural designs and structural considerations. This phase typically includes 3D visualizations.
- Planning Permission: Depending on local policies, you may need to obtain planning approval. A reputable builder can help with this process.
- Construction: The builder will prepare the website, lay a structure, and construct the conservatory. This procedure can differ in time based upon size and intricacy.
- Finishing Touches: Once the structure is total, you can choose completing information such as flooring, furnishings, and landscaping to enhance the general look.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q1: How much does a custom Edwardian conservatory cost?
The expense can differ considerably based on size, products, and design functions. Typically, prices can range from ₤ 10,000 to ₤ 30,000 or more.
Q2: Do I need planning approval for a conservatory?
Oftentimes, you may not need preparing authorization if the structure satisfies certain requirements, such as size and placement. Nevertheless, it is always best to seek advice from with your builder or local council.
Q3: What products are best for an Edwardian conservatory?
Generally, Edwardian conservatories are constructed utilizing wood, aluminum, or uPVC. Each product has its own advantages in regards to upkeep, insulation, and look.
Q4: How long does it require to build a custom conservatory?
Construction time can vary based upon the intricacy of the design. Generally, it can take anywhere from a couple of weeks to a couple of months.
Q5: Can I use my conservatory year-round?
With proper insulation and heating options, a custom Edwardian conservatory can be used comfortably throughout the year.
